Though it's done well. From their website you can join their "WolfClub" and get a little booklet and a badge.
Their email newsletter is done well too. It's written as if the band have done it and it's brief but with good content.
It conveys the feeling the band are actually talking to you and builds a "personal" relationship nicely.
It's a good campaign that used the Internet and old fashioned Royal Mail well.
